A ready-to-use (RTU) long-acting injectable (LAI) formulation of aripiprazole monohydrate for administration once every 2 months, available in 960 mg (Ari 2MRTU 960) or 720 mg doses, has been developed for the treatment of schizophrenia or bipolar I disorder. A previously developed and validated population pharmacokinetic model for characterizing aripiprazole plasma concentrations following administration of oral aripiprazole or aripiprazole once-monthly (AOM) intramuscular injection was expanded to include the RTU LAI formulation of aripiprazole (Ari RTU LAI). Overall, 8899 aripiprazole pharmacokinetic samples from 1191 adults from 10 clinical trials were included in the final combined analysis data set. Aripiprazole plasma concentration-time profiles were simulated for various Ari RTU LAI initiation and maintenance scenarios in 1000 virtual patients. Diagnostic plots demonstrated that the final population pharmacokinetic model, which incorporated data for oral aripiprazole, AOM, and Ari RTU LAI, adequately described aripiprazole concentrations following Ari RTU LAI administration. Absorption of Ari RTU LAI was modeled by a parallel zero-order and lagged first-order process. Simulations across multiple scenarios were performed to inform dosing recommendations, including various treatment initiation regimens for a 2-monthly formulation of Ari RTU LAI in patients with or without prior stabilization on oral aripiprazole, and for patients switching from AOM. Additional simulations accounted for missed/delayed doses, cytochrome (CYP) 2D6 metabolizer status, and concomitant use of CYP2D6 or CYP3A4 inhibitors. Overall, simulations across a variety of scenarios demonstrated an Ari RTU LAI pharmacokinetic exposure profile that was comparable to AOM, with a longer dosing interval.

Objective: Aripiprazole 2-month ready-to-use 960 mg (Ari 2MRTU 960) is a new long-acting injectable antipsychotic formulation for administration every 2 months. A randomized, open-label, 32-week trial evaluated the safety, tolerability, and pharmacokinetics of Ari 2MRTU 960 in clinically stable adults with schizophrenia or bipolar I disorder (per DSM-5 criteria). This secondary analysis evaluated the safety and efficacy of Ari 2MRTU 960 in the subpopulation of patients with schizophrenia.Methods: Patients were randomized to receive Ari 2MRTU 960 every 56 ± 2 days (4 injections scheduled) or aripiprazole once-monthly 400 mg (AOM 400) every 28 ± 2 days (8 injections scheduled). Data were collected during August 2019-July 2020 across 16 US sites. Primary endpoints included safety and tolerability, evaluated throughout. Secondary endpoints for efficacy in patients with schizophrenia included change from baseline at week 32 in Positive and Negative Syndrome Scale, Clinical Global Impression - Severity, and Subjective Well-being under Neuroleptic Treatment - Short Form scores, along with Clinical Global Impression - Improvement at week 32.Results: Patients with schizophrenia were randomized to Ari 2MRTU 960 (n = 92) or AOM 400 (n = 93). The incidence of treatment-emergent adverse events (TEAEs) was similar between Ari 2MRTU 960 (66.3%) and AOM 400 (63.4%). The most frequently reported TEAE was increased weight (Ari 2MRTU 960: 21.7%; AOM 400: 18.3%). Patients in both treatment groups remained clinically stable throughout, with minimal change from baseline observed in efficacy parameters at week 32.Conclusions: Ari 2MRTU 960 was well tolerated in clinically stable patients with schizophrenia, with efficacy similar to AOM 400.Trial Registration: ClinicalTrials.gov identifier: NCT04030143.

OBJECTIVE: Aripiprazole 2-month ready-to-use 960 mg (Ari 2MRTU 960) is a new long-acting injectable antipsychotic formulation for administration every 2 months. A 32-week trial evaluated the safety, tolerability, and pharmacokinetics of Ari 2MRTU 960 in clinically stable adults with schizophrenia or bipolar I disorder (BP-I) (per DSM-5 criteria). This secondary analysis evaluated the safety and efficacy of Ari 2MRTU 960 in the subpopulation of patients with BP-I. METHODS: Patients with BP-I were randomized to receive Ari 2MRTU 960 (n = 40) every 56 ± 2 days (4 injections scheduled) or aripiprazole once-monthly 400 mg (AOM 400; n = 41) every 28 ± 2 days (8 injections scheduled). Data were collected during August 2019-July 2020 across 16 US sites. Primary safety endpoints included reported adverse events (coded by the Medical Dictionary for Regulatory Activities preferred term), injection site reactions (assessments included a Visual Analog Scale [VAS] to evaluate patient-reported injection-site pain), and motoric symptoms. Secondary endpoints for efficacy included change from baseline at Week 32 in the Young Mania Rating Scale (YMRS), Montgomery-Åsberg Depression Rating Scale (MADRS), Clinical Global Impression - Bipolar Version (CGI-BP), and Subjective Well-being under Neuroleptic Treatment - Short Form (SWN-S) scores, and Clinical Global Impression - Improvement (CGI-I) at Week 32. RESULTS: The incidence of treatment-emergent adverse events (TEAEs) was similar between Ari 2MRTU 960 (82.5% [33/40]) and AOM 400 (87.8% [36/41]; p = .5468). The most frequently reported TEAE was increased weight (Ari 2MRTU 960: 25.0% [10/40]; AOM 400: 26.8% [11/41]; p = 1). Injection-site pain was experienced by more patients in the Ari 2MRTU 960 group (25% [10/40]) versus the AOM 400 group (7.3% [3/41]; p = .0622). Mean (standard deviation [SD]) VAS scores for patient-reported injection-site pain following the last injection were 1.2 (2.07) for Ari 2MRTU 960 group and 1.3 (2.19) for AOM 400 (p = .9479) (VAS scale range 0-100 [no pain-extreme pain]). No notable improvement or decline from baseline was observed in motoric symptoms in either treatment group. Patients in both treatment groups remained clinically stable for the entire 32-week trial duration, with minimal difference between treatment groups in the least squares (LS) mean change from baseline at Week 32 in the YMRS Total (p = .8995), MADRS Total (p = .3185), and CGI-BP scores (p = .8485), and in mean CGI-I score (p = .7960). LS mean change from baseline in SWN-S score was greater for Ari 2MRTU 960 than for AOM 400 at Week 32 (p = .0169). CONCLUSIONS: Ari 2MRTU 960 was well tolerated in patients with BP-I, with efficacy similar to AOM 400. TRIAL REGISTRATION: ClinicalTrials.gov identifier: NCT04030143.

Aripiprazole 2-month ready-to-use 960 mg (Ari 2MRTU 960) is a novel long-acting injectable (LAI) formulation of aripiprazole monohydrate for administration once every 2 months, developed for the treatment of schizophrenia or maintenance monotherapy treatment of bipolar I disorder in adults (indication will vary by country). Aripiprazole lauroxil 1064 mg (AL 1064) is an LAI formulation of aripiprazole lauroxil, an aripiprazole prodrug, for administration once every 2 months, indicated for the treatment of schizophrenia in adults. This analysis provides an indirect comparison of aripiprazole plasma concentrations following multiple doses of either formulation. Clinical trial data were used to determine average steady-state aripiprazole plasma concentration (Cavg,ss), maximum aripiprazole plasma concentration (Cmax), and other pharmacokinetic parameters of either formulation following four administrations (96 patients received Ari 2MRTU 960; 28 patients received AL 1064). All pharmacokinetic parameters were considered in the context of a minimum aripiprazole therapeutic concentration (Cmin) of ≥95 ng/mL. An exposure-response analysis using data from two Phase III trials of aripiprazole once-monthly (an aripiprazole monohydrate LAI, administered monthly), showed that patients with a Cmin ≥95 ng/mL are 4.41 times less likely to relapse than patients with a Cmin <95 ng/mL. A similar analysis has not been performed for AL 1064. However, consensus guidelines for therapeutic drug monitoring recommend a range of 100-350 ng/mL for aripiprazole. Following four administrations, mean (standard deviation [SD]) Cavg,ss over the 2-month dosing interval was 263 (133) ng/mL for Ari 2MRTU 960 and 140.7 (57.3) ng/mL for AL 1064. Mean (SD) Cmax during the fourth dosing interval was 342 (157) ng/mL for Ari 2MRTU 960 and 188.8 (79.8) ng/mL for AL 1064. This indirect comparison showed that, following four administrations, Ari 2MRTU 960 and AL 1064 delivered mean aripiprazole plasma concentrations that remained above the minimum therapeutic concentration of aripiprazole over the 2-month dosing interval.

BACKGROUND: Aripiprazole 2-month ready-to-use 960 mg (Ari 2MRTU 960) is a new long-acting injectable antipsychotic formulation for gluteal administration every 2 months, currently being investigated for the treatment of schizophrenia and bipolar I disorder (BP-I). The objectives of this trial were to evaluate the safety and tolerability of Ari 2MRTU 960, and the similarity of aripiprazole plasma concentrations following administration of Ari 2MRTU 960 or aripiprazole once-monthly 400 mg (AOM 400), in adults with schizophrenia or BP-I. METHODS: This was a 32-week open-label study. Eligible participants were randomized 1:1 to receive Ari 2MRTU 960 every 56 ± 2 days (four injections scheduled) or AOM 400 every 28 ± 2 days (eight injections scheduled). Participants received overlapping oral antipsychotic treatment with the first administration of study drug (there was no oral overlap for participants stabilized on AOM 400). Safety, tolerability, and pharmacokinetics (PK) were evaluated throughout the study. Primary safety endpoints included reported adverse events, injection site reactions, and extrapyramidal symptoms. Primary PK endpoints were plasma concentration of aripiprazole 56 days after the fourth dose of Ari 2MRTU 960 and 28 days after the eighth dose of AOM 400, and area under the concentration-time curve (AUC) from Day 0 to 56 postdose after the fourth dose of Ari 2MRTU 960, or AUC from Day 0 to 28 after the seventh and eighth doses of AOM 400. RESULTS: Of the 266 participants enrolled (schizophrenia, n = 185; BP-I, n = 81), 132 were randomized to receive Ari 2MRTU 960 and 134 were randomized to receive AOM 400. The majority (66.2%) of participants were male; 72.9% were Black or African American, and mean age was 47.3 years; demographic characteristics and baseline disease characteristics were generally well balanced between groups. Study completion rate was 77.3% in the Ari 2MRTU 960 group and 68.7% in the AOM 400 group. The incidence of treatment-emergent adverse events (TEAEs) was similar between Ari 2MRTU 960 (71.2%) and AOM 400 (70.9%). The most frequently reported TEAEs were increased weight (Ari 2MRTU 960: 22.7%; AOM 400: 20.9%) and injection-site pain (Ari 2MRTU 960: 18.2%; AOM 400: 9.0%). The geometric means ratio (GMR) of aripiprazole plasma concentrations on the last day following the final dosing for Ari 2MRTU 960 versus AOM 400 was 1.011 (90% confidence interval [CI] 0.893-1.145), and the GMR of aripiprazole plasma exposure (area under the concentration-time curve) over the fourth Ari 2MRTU 960 dosing interval versus the seventh and eighth AOM 400 dosing intervals was 1.006 (90% CI 0.851-1.190). CONCLUSIONS: Ari 2MRTU 960 was generally well tolerated in adults with schizophrenia or BP-I, with a safety profile comparable with that of AOM 400, and aripiprazole exposure equivalent to that with AOM 400 (ClinicalTrials.gov identifier: NCT04030143, registered on 23 July 2019).


Aripiprazole is a medication used to treat psychotic symptoms in schizophrenia or bipolar I disorder (BP-I) that can be taken orally or injected into the muscle. Aripiprazole once-monthly 400 mg (AOM 400) is a long-acting injectable formulation administered every 28 days, used in the treatment of schizophrenia or BP-I. A new 2-month ready-to-use formulation containing 960 mg of aripiprazole (Ari 2MRTU 960) is currently being investigated for the treatment of schizophrenia or BP-I. This 32-week study compared Ari 2MRTU 960 with AOM 400 in adults with schizophrenia or BP-I stabilized on their current medication. Study participants were randomly assigned to receive either Ari 2MRTU 960 every 56 ± 2 days (four injections scheduled in total) or AOM 400 every 28 ± 2 days (eight injections scheduled in total). Safety, tolerability, and concentration of aripiprazole in the blood were evaluated throughout the study. The incidence of adverse events emerging during the treatment period was similar between Ari 2MRTU 960 and AOM 400 (71.2% and 70.9%, respectively), with the most frequently reported events being increased weight (Ari 2MRTU 960: 22.7%; AOM 400: 20.9%) and injection-site pain (Ari 2MRTU 960: 18.2%; AOM 400: 9.0%). At the end of the study, aripiprazole concentrations were similar between treatment groups, based on the reported pharmacokinetic parameters. Participants remained clinically stable throughout the study. Ari 2MRTU 960 was generally well tolerated in adults with schizophrenia or BP-I.

Factor H and factor H like-protein 1 (FHL-1) are complement regulatory proteins that serve as cofactors for the factor I-mediated cleavage of C3b. Some Lyme disease and relapsing fever spirochete species bind factor H to their surface to facilitate immune evasion. The Lyme disease spirochetes produce several factor H binding proteins (FHBPs) that form two distinct classes. Class I FHBPs (OspE orthologs and paralogs) bind only factor H, while class II FHBPs (BBA68) bind both factor H and FHL-1. BBA68 belongs to a large paralogous protein family, and of these paralogs, BBA69 is the member most closely related to BBA68. To determine if BBA69 can also bind factor H, recombinant protein was generated and tested for factor H binding. BBA69 did not exhibit factor H binding ability, suggesting that among family 54 paralogs, factor H binding is unique to BBA68. To identify the determinants of BBA68 that are involved in factor H binding, truncation and site-directed mutational analyses were performed. These analyses revealed that the factor H binding site is discontinuous and provide strong evidence that coiled-coil structural elements are involved in the formation of the binding site.
